首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

不同的背景线性梯度加上桌面上的背景图像php循环

不同的背景线性梯度加上桌面上的背景图像是一种常见的网页设计技巧,可以通过PHP循环来实现。

背景线性梯度是指在背景中使用两种或多种颜色进行渐变过渡的效果。线性梯度可以从上到下、从左到右、对角线等方向进行渐变。通过使用CSS的linear-gradient属性,可以在网页中实现背景线性梯度效果。

桌面上的背景图像是指在网页背景中添加一张图片作为背景。可以使用CSS的background-image属性来设置背景图像。

PHP循环是一种在PHP编程中经常使用的控制结构,可以重复执行一段代码块。通过使用PHP循环,可以动态地生成多个背景线性梯度加上桌面上的背景图像的效果。

以下是一个示例代码,演示如何使用PHP循环生成不同的背景线性梯度加上桌面上的背景图像:

代码语言:txt
复制
<?php
// 定义背景线性梯度颜色数组
$gradientColors = array(
    'red' => '#FF0000',
    'green' => '#00FF00',
    'blue' => '#0000FF'
);

// 定义背景图像路径数组
$backgroundImages = array(
    'image1.jpg',
    'image2.jpg',
    'image3.jpg'
);

// 循环生成背景
foreach ($gradientColors as $colorName => $colorCode) {
    foreach ($backgroundImages as $image) {
        echo '<div style="background: linear-gradient(' . $colorCode . ', white), url(' . $image . ');"></div>';
    }
}
?>

在上述示例代码中,我们定义了一个$gradientColors数组,包含了三种颜色的线性梯度,分别是红色、绿色和蓝色。同时,我们定义了一个$backgroundImages数组,包含了三张背景图像的路径。然后,通过嵌套的foreach循环,遍历这两个数组,生成不同的背景线性梯度加上桌面上的背景图像的效果。

需要注意的是,上述示例代码中的背景线性梯度和背景图像的CSS样式可以根据实际需求进行调整和扩展。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 腾讯云云服务器(CVM):提供弹性计算能力,满足各类业务需求。详情请参考:https://cloud.tencent.com/product/cvm
  • 腾讯云对象存储(COS):提供安全可靠的云端存储服务,适用于图片、音视频、文档等数据的存储和管理。详情请参考:https://cloud.tencent.com/product/cos
  • 腾讯云人工智能(AI):提供丰富的人工智能服务,包括图像识别、语音识别、自然语言处理等。详情请参考:https://cloud.tencent.com/product/ai
  • 腾讯云物联网(IoT):提供全面的物联网解决方案,帮助用户连接和管理物联网设备。详情请参考:https://cloud.tencent.com/product/iot
  • 腾讯云区块链(BCS):提供安全高效的区块链服务,支持构建和管理区块链网络。详情请参考:https://cloud.tencent.com/product/bcs
  • 腾讯云云原生应用引擎(TKE):提供高度可扩展的容器化应用管理平台,支持快速部署和管理应用。详情请参考:https://cloud.tencent.com/product/tke

以上是对于给定问题的一个完善且全面的答案,希望能对你有所帮助。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券